HistoryCal Coast News was founded in 2008 by Karen Velie and Dan Blackburn. In 2012, an article by Cal Coast News inappropriately referenced sources referencing a contractor's employment history and accusing him of mishandling hazardous waste. In 2017 the publication lost the resulting libel case and was asked to pay 1.1 million dollars in damages.[2] As a result of the on-going controversy former CCN editor, Bill Loving and reporter Karen Velie left CCN to work for the Cal Coast Times. Former Los Angeles Times reporter, George Ramos, who played a key role in the paper's 1984 Pulitzer Prizewinning series on Hispanics was an editor at Cal Coast News. Ramos was a professor at California Polytechnic State University when he died in 2011.
